Safety Tips for Adult Friend Finder Dating in Stockton

We need to have a "real talk" about safety. Stockton has its challenges, and when you’re using an app that’s built on adult encounters, you have to be twice as careful. First, the "Public Meet" rule is non-negotiable. I don't care how "into them" you are; meet in a well-lit, high-traffic area first. Second, let a friend know where you’re going. It sounds paranoid, but in the 209, it’s just smart. Send a quick text with the location and the person’s name. Better yet, use the app’s internal safety features. Many users in 2026 are opting for **background verification** services—natural, integrated tools that confirm a person’s identity without revealing their sensitive data. If a profile has a "verified" badge, prioritize it. It shows they are serious and have nothing to hide.

Watch out for the "Out of Towner" scam. If someone claims to be in Stockton but asks you to send money for an Uber or "gas" to get to you, it’s a scam. Block them immediately. A real Stockton local has their own wheels or a way to get around. Also, be mindful of your surroundings when leaving the date. Stockton is a city where situational awareness is key. Park in well-lit areas and don't leave valuables in your car—auto burglary is still a thing here. If a situation feels "off," trust your gut. There are plenty of fish in the Delta; you don't need to take a risk on someone who makes you feel uneasy.

Lastly, protect your digital footprint. Use a secondary phone number (like Google Voice) until you’ve met the person in real life. Don't give out your home address or where you work until trust is established. The beauty of AFF is the anonymity it provides; use that to your advantage. Safety in Stockton isn't about being scared; it's about being savvy. If you play it smart, use common sense, and verify who you’re talking to, the app can be a very safe and rewarding experience. Just remember: the "Wild West" vibe of the app doesn't mean you should throw your safety manual out the window.
